校园跑腿系统开题报告
以学生需求为核心,打造全面的校园跑腿整体解决方案
1. 项目背景与目的

随着校园生活的日益丰富多彩,学生在学习、生活和娱乐等方面的需求也逐渐增多。然而,许多琐碎的日常任务如买水果、取快递、洗衣服等,却常常耽误了学习和生活的时间。因此,开发一个可以帮助学生高效完成这些任务的跑腿系统,不仅能为学生节省大量时间,同时也能促进校园生活的便利化,这就是本项目的核心目标。
2. 系统功能需求分析

根据前期的调研与需求收集,我们确定了校园跑腿系统应包括以下主要功能模块:任务发布、任务接单、任务跟踪、支付结算等。其中,任务发布模块允许学生发布各类日常任务需求;任务接单模块则为其他学生提供完成这些任务的机会;任务跟踪模块可实时监控任务进度;支付结算模块则负责管理订单和费用结算。此外,系统还应具备完善的用户管理、消息推送、统计分析等功能。
3. 系统架构设计

校园跑腿系统的整体架构主要由前端展示层、业务逻辑层和数据支撑层三部分组成。前端展示层负责提供友好的用户界面和交互体验;业务逻辑层则封装了各种业务功能,如任务管理、订单处理、用户管理等;数据支撑层则用于存储和管理系统所需的各类数据信息。此外,系统还需要配备相应的服务器、数据库、消息队列等基础设施,确保良好的运行环境。
4. 关键技术方案

在系统设计和开发过程中,我们将采用前后端分离的架构模式,前端使用React/Vue等主流框架,后端则选用Spring Boot/Django等Java/Python Web框架。同时,我们还将运用微服务、容器化、消息队列等先进技术,以提高系统的灵活性、可扩展性和高可用性。此外,系统安全和隐私保护也是我们的重点关注领域,将采取加密、权限控制等措施确保数据安全。
5. 项目实施计划

本项目计划分为四个阶段:需求分析、系统设计、系统开发和系统测试与部署。在需求分析阶段,我们将深入调研学生的具体需求,并确定系统的功能和非功能需求;在系统设计阶段,我们将基于需求完成系统的总体架构设计、模块设计和接口设计;在系统开发阶段,我们将按照设计方案进行前后端开发和单元测试;最后,在测试与部署阶段,我们将进行系统集成测试、性能测试和用户验收测试,确保系统达到预期目标后再进行部署上线。

总之,本校园跑腿系统项目致力于为学生提供高效便捷的日常任务解决方案,在提升校园生活质量的同时,也将为学校管理和社区服务带来新的可能。通过本项目的实施,我们希望能够为校园生活注入更多活力,为学生营造更加舒适愉悦的学习环境。
川公网安备51019002008252号